POLYARYLENE SULFIDE RESIN COMPOSITION AND MOLDED ARTICLE

    Abstract: A polyarylene sulfide resin composition includes: 100 parts by weight of (A) a polyarylene sulfide; 10-100 parts by weight of (B) a glass fiber; and 1-20 parts by weight of (C) an olefin elastomer resin, wherein, when a cumulative integral value from a molecular weight of 100 to a molecular weight of 10,000 in a molecular weight distribution curve of (A) the polyarylene sulfide is taken as 100, the cumulative integrated value at a molecular weight of 4,000 is 48-53, and when a melt flow rate of (A) the polyarylene sulfide is defined as MFR1, and when the melt flow rate obtained after mixing (A) the polyarylene sulfide with an epoxy silane coupling agent at a weight ratio of 100:1, and heating the resulting mixture at 315.5° C. for 5 minutes is defined as MFR2, a rate of change (MFR2/MFR1) is not more than 0.085.

    Polyphenylene sulfide resin composition and molded article

    Abstract: A polyphenylene sulfide resin composition exhibits excellent initial toughness and toughness after a long-term high temperature treatment typified by a tensile elongation at break after a dry heat treatment without impairing mechanical strength, chemical resistance and electrical insulation properties. The polyphenylene sulfide resin composition includes 0.01 to 10 parts by weight of an organosilane compound and 0.01 to 5 parts by weight of a metal salt of phosphorus oxoacid based on 100 parts by weight of a polyphenylene sulfide resin, and a tensile elongation at break, which is measured in accordance with ASTM-D638 under the conditions of a tensile speed of 10 mm/min and an ambient temperature of 23° C. after treating at 200° C. for 500 hours using an ASTM No. 4 dumbbell test piece obtained by injection molding the composition, is 10% or more.
